I'm glad you like it, as Pet Shop Boys are my favourite group. Being Boring is considered one of their best songs, but was never a big hit by their standards at the time. I can wholeheartedly recommend the album Behaviour, of which you have just listened to the first track, and autumn is the best time to hear it. It's very moody and almost easy listening at times. That latter isn't typical of Pet Shop Boys, who are also known for their dance energy, but they've always written ballads. Other classic albums are Please (West End Girls), Actually (It's A Sin), Introspective (Left To My Own Devices) and Very (Go West).

This song is about the hardship of being gay and having to deal with people he knew, cared about dying of AIDS. The pinnacle of the song is when he says "all the people I was kissing, some are here, some are missing in the 1990s."

Fantastic song that tells a poignant story across its verses... the title of the song is derived from a Zelda Fitzgerald quote, "She refused to be bored chiefly because she wasn't boring."
